From amazon:
Annie passes away at the youthful age of 56, leaving her high-school friend, Katherine, responsible for organizing her traveling funeral. Katherine receives a UPS package with Annie's favorite pair of red high-top sneakers, which contain her ashes, and instructions to contact four other women who played pivotal roles in her life. All of the women either have met or heard of each other through Annie, and all agree to fulfill her request that they fly across the country together and disperse her ashes at places meaningful to Annie. The women encounter beauty in unlikely places and people who either knew Annie or were somehow touched by her, causing the women to miss Annie all the more and reevaluate themselves and their missed opportunities. The funeral party turns into a true celebration of the deceased and her wonderful life. Once again, Radish celebrates women's inimitable friendships in an ode to sisterhood that will make her many fans rejoice. Patty Engelmann

Picked this one up off my shelf in an attempt to break my inability to concentrate on any one book and it was definitely a winner.

It's a great look at women's friendship, but shies away from the sappy realm that denotes most chick lit. Though I will say if you don't like chick lit, this isn't for you.

"What you remember," Katherine reminds herself, "is not what they think you will remember. It is often not."

100% agreed. I think back to friends and family members I've lost and I definitely remember the little things in lieu of the big things. Grandpa always awake and sitting in his chair, no matter how early we thought we were getting up. Frank leaning against the kitchen table... But then again it is the little things that mean the most.

I did the hard part. I was the one who died.

God imagine saying that on the eve of your own death. On leaving you voice behind for your friends. But by the same tokemn, it's true. They still have one another. She's gone. Alone.

I like how the secrets revealed themselves in their own time--the ones about her boys, her family, her loves. But as I said, in a non-overly sappy way. Even though a lot of loose ends were tie up, the author didn't make it seem rushed.

Liked this a lot better than the Yaya series, can't put my finger on why though. At any rate, a good read.

Although, I thought this book had a very nice sentiment, it was a little too sappy to keep my interest. I felt like the book had too much going on, too many things seemed convenient. The main characters seemed to meld into one person, I had a hard time telling individuals apart.I found this mostly to be the case in the group scenes, the individual personalities did not stand out. I felt like most of the characters did not have a strong enough individual voice. I did like the story in parts, just not overall.
